About Tax Increment Financing Law in Kusadasi, Turkey

Tax Increment Financing (TIF) is a public financing method used primarily for subsidizing infrastructure and other community-improvement projects. In Kusadasi, Turkey, TIF is implemented to support urban development by channeling potential future increases in property tax revenues towards current projects. It plays a pivotal role in revitalizing regions within Kusadasi that require enhanced infrastructure and urban amenities, aiming to stimulate private investment which might not have been possible without such funding mechanisms.

Local Laws Overview

The regulatory framework governing Tax Increment Financing in Kusadasi is aligned with Turkey's broader urban development policies. Key aspects include:

  • Eligibility Criteria: Specific areas or properties recognized as underdeveloped are prioritized for TIF.
  • Approval Process: TIF proposals must be approved by local government bodies, which assess the potential economic benefit and feasibility of the project.
  • Use of Funds: TIF funds are typically designated for infrastructure, public improvements, and sometimes environmental remediation.
  • Economic Impact Assessments: Projects require assessments to determine economic viability and impact on the local community.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is the purpose of TIF in Kusadasi?

TIF is used to fund urban development projects that stimulate economic growth and improve infrastructure in specific areas.

Who can apply for TIF funds?

Typically, both private developers and local government entities can apply for TIF funding provided they meet the criteria set by local authorities.

How are TIF funds generated?

TIF uses the future increases in property tax revenues that come from the increased value of a redeveloped area.

Are there restrictions on how TIF funds can be used?

Yes, TIF funds are generally restricted to projects that improve public infrastructure or provide community benefits in the designated area.

Can a project be privately funded as well as using TIF?

Yes, private investment can complement TIF financing to further enhance project scope and outcomes.

What happens if a TIF project does not generate the expected revenue?

Risks must be assessed prior to approval; however, failures can impact public finance, requiring re-evaluation of management and use of funds.

How long does the TIF process take from application to approval?

The timeframe varies depending on project size, complexity, and local government review processes, often ranging from several months to a year.

Is public input considered in the TIF approval process?

Public hearings and consultations may be part of the approval process to ensure community needs are considered.

What legal documents are required for TIF application?

Applicants typically need to provide detailed project plans, economic impact assessments, financial records, and compliance documentation.

Can TIF affect property tax rates in the area?

While TIF impacts future tax revenue growth, it does not generally affect existing rates but may stabilize rates long-term through increased property values.
